Key Biscayne village, FL Hispanic or Latino Population By Origin in 2021 (ACS-5Yrs)

Updated on March 3, 2025.

Based on the US Census ACS-5Yrs estimates, in 2021, among the 10.80K Key Biscayne village, FL hispanic or latino population, 5.58K had South American origin (51.68%), 1.81K had Cuban origin (16.72%), and 1.73K had Argentinean origin (16.00%).
